Note on minor elements in garnets

Semiquantitative spectrochemical determinations on material mainly from the Akershus-Östfold gneiss area show that V is more abundant in garnets from amphibolite than in garnets from gneiss. Both V and Cr are more abundant in biotite and hornblende than in the associated garnet. In garnets from granitic and pegmatitic rocks, V and Cr are extremely low, while Y and Y -earth elements may be quite high; garnets from some of the gneiss specimens show similar minor element associations. In an eclogite specimen, V and Ni are strongly enriched in the pyroxene, while Cr is more equally distributed between gamet and pyroxene.
